The narrative centers on Marcus, a pragmatic psychologist who has spent his career debunking supernatural fears, and his alluring yet troubled wife, Elena. Seeking to repair their fractured relationship and escape the suffocating pressures of the city, the couple relocates to an isolated, sprawling Victorian mansion on the edge of a dense, fog-laden forest.Unbeknownst to them, the house carries a dark, erotic history, once owned by a Victorian occultist who believed that extreme sensual passion served as a portal to otherworldly dimensions. As Marcus becomes increasingly consumed by his academic research in his study, Elena is left alone, wandering the echoing corridors. She begins to experience vivid, highly charged erotic hallucinations, feeling an invisible, intoxicating presence watching her from the shadows.Initially, Elena attributes these sensations to sensory deprivation and marital neglect, but the encounters quickly escalate from
psychological tickles to intensely physical, undeniable trances. The entity—an ancient, shape-shifting embodiment of primal desire known only as the Boogeyman—feeds directly upon human vulnerability and repressed libido. Driven by a desperate need for intimacy that Marcus fails to provide, Elena willingly surrenders to the phantom, blurring the boundaries between nightmare and ecstasy.Meanwhile, Marcus stumbles upon the occultist’s hidden diaries in the basement, detailing how the entity claims its victims through complete psychological and physical surrender. Horrified yet morbidly fascinated, Marcus realizes his wife is being seduced by a force beyond human comprehension. Jealousy and scientific skepticism war within him as he observes Elena’s drastic personality shift. She becomes radiant, insatiable, and entirely detached from reality, falling deeper under the Boogeyman's spell.The climax unfolds during a violent thunderstorm that cuts off the mansion from the outside world. Marcus confronts the entity in the master bedroom, where the Boogeyman manifests physically to claim Elena permanently. In a desperate bid to save his wife, Marcus attempts to banish the spirit using the occult rituals found in the journal, but his weak emotional resolve makes him ill-equipped for the task. Elena, now fully corrupted and liberated by the dark entity's embrace, chooses the Boogeyman over her husband. She actively aids the spirit in overpowering Marcus, trapping him forever in a state of eternal paralysis where he is forced to watch their unending union. The film concludes with Elena and the shadowy entity vanishing into the mist, leaving the
isolated mansion silent once again, waiting for its next unsuspecting guests.
